This recipe was extracted from Cookery for every household (1914) by Florence B. Jack, page 176. The excerpt below is the record exactly as published.

Oysters au Naturel (Huitres au Naturel) Fresh oysters. | Cut lemon. Seasonings. I Brown bread and butter
